☐ Key ceremony step 7 — verify webhook retry semantics before signing off. Confirm the Dapplewick dispatcher retries failed deliveries with exponential backoff capped at six attempts, and that duplicate suppression keys survive process restarts. No retry may fire after the ceremony window closes. Reviewer must check the dead-letter queue drains to the audit sink only. Once verified, initial the ledger and unseal the escrow envelope. The recovery passphrase for the escrow share follows below.

vault phrase of tagag-yadup = ralys-caseth-novys-istael

Support team: we've confirmed that the intermittent lookup failures reported for the Wrenfold API are caused by configuration drift, not an upstream outage. Three of the eight resolver nodes in the Cradlepoint-North pool reverted to an older resolver timeout and cache policy after last month's image rebuild, so queries occasionally hit a stale node and fail. We've realigned all nodes and added a drift check to the nightly audit. The corrected values now applied fleet-wide appear below.

deployment values, fajog-bawep:
[druix]
team = lamwyn
access_code = ac_4d55fa
owner = istix.eliok
host = druix.halixforge.test
port = 8000
peer = oliir.qirvansoft.local
salt = cb966147
pin = 7543

Meeting notes — reel transfer to Norwick Archive

Present: dispatch, archive liaison.

- 14 nitrate-era reels from the Calloway Theatre collection move Friday.
- Each reel canned, labeled, packed upright in padded crates; no stacking.
- Climate van required; archive loading bay opens 08:30.
- Dispatch books Ferrow Couriers, single run, no consolidation with other jobs.
- Condition report rides with crate one.

The courier hand-over instruction is appended below this note.

handover note for tajef-yafof: the belox jorael courier leaves the jorix ledger at gate 9537 under passcode 794379